回应

huíyìng

to respond

HSK 7

Meaning and Usage

The word '回应' (huíyìng) primarily means 'to respond' or 'to reply.' It is commonly used in both spoken and written Chinese to indicate a reaction or answer to a question, request, or situation.

Common Contexts

  • Responding to questions or inquiries.
  • Reacting to complaints or feedback.
  • Giving verbal or written replies in conversations or formal settings.

Usage Notes

'回应' is often used in formal or semi-formal contexts but is also common in everyday speech. It emphasizes the act of replying or reacting rather than just acknowledging. Unlike '回答' which is more about answering questions, '回应' can also imply emotional or situational reactions.

Common Confusion

Do not confuse '回应' with '回答' (huídá). '回答' is specifically about answering questions, while '回应' covers a broader range of responses including actions and attitudes.

他没有及时回应我的问题。

Tā méiyǒu jíshí huíyìng wǒ de wèntí.

He did not respond to my question in time.

公司对客户的投诉迅速做出了回应。

Gōngsī duì kèhù de tóusù xùnsù zuòchūle huíyìng.

The company quickly responded to the customer's complaint.

他的回应让大家都很满意。

Tā de huíyìng ràng dàjiā dōu hěn mǎnyì.

His response satisfied everyone.
